【推荐2】如图,在Rt△ABC中,∠ABC=90°,AB=BC,点E为线段AB上一动点(不与点A,B重合),连接CE,将∠ACE的两边CE,CA分别绕点C顺时针旋转90°,得到射线CE,,CA,,过点A作AB的垂线AD,分别交射线CE,,CA,于点F,G.
(1)依题意补全图形;
![](https://img.xkw.com/dksih/QBM/2019/2/18/2143237592129536/2143351589257216/STEM/b81e8b2bf90741669883d681928efa72.png?resizew=128)
(2)若∠ACE=α,求∠AFC 的大小(用含α的式子表示);
(3)用等式表示线段AE,AF与BC之间的数量关系,并证明.

【推荐1】如图,菱形ABCD的对角线AC、BD相交于点O,过点D作DE⊥BC于点E,连接OE.若OA=8,S菱形ABCD=96,求DE和OE的长.

【推荐2】如图,等腰Rt△ABC,AB=6,点E是斜边AB上的一点(端点A、B除外),将△CAE绕C逆时针旋转90°至△CBF,连接EF,且EF的中点为O,连OB、OC,设AE=x,
(1)求证:OB=OC;
(2)用x表示△BEF的面积S△BEF,并求S△BEF的最大值;
(3)用x表示四边形BECF的周长C,并求C的最小值.

【推荐1】如图,在四边形ABCF中,∠ACB=90°,点E是AB边的中点,点F恰是点E关于AC所在直线的对称点.
(1)证明:四边形CFAE为菱形;
(2)连接EF交AC于点O,若BC=10,求线段OF的长.
